Apex Maritime Co. (ORD) Inc. v. Mediterranean Shipping Company S.A.
Plaintiff: Apex Maritime Co. (ORD) Inc.
Defendant: Mediterranean Shipping CO S.A. and Mediterranean Shipping Company S.A.
Case Number: 1:2021cv05887
Filed: July 8, 2021
Court: US District Court for the Southern District of New York
Presiding Judge: J Paul Oetken
Nature of Suit: Contract: Marine
Cause of Action: 46 U.S.C. § 30304
Jury Demanded By: None
